Abstract

The present disclosure relates generally to an electrode produced with a non-toxic solvent, resulting in a homogeneous mixture with uniform distributions of a conductive additive and a binder. Electrodes produced according to the present disclosure feature narrow binder particle size distribution, which distinguishes such electrodes from typical electrodes produced via a N-Methyl-Pyrrolidone (NMP) process. The resulting microstructure promotes the flow of current through the electrode and has an improved cycling stability due, in part, to the binder's and the conductive additive's ability to bind with the active material particles used in the fabrication of the electrode.

Claims (25)

1. A positive electrode for a secondary battery, comprising:

a current collector having at least one lateral surface, wherein the at least one lateral surface is coated with an electrode slurry to form a coating, wherein the coating comprises:

a positive active material;

substantially uniformly dispersed particles of conductive additive, wherein the conductive additive comprises carbon; and

substantially uniformly dispersed particles of polyvinylidene fluoride (PVDF) binder;

wherein the dispersed particles of PVDF binder have a particle size of between 150 and 450 nanometers;

wherein the thickness of the coating on the at least one lateral surface of the current collector is between 425 and 500 microns; and

wherein there is an average distance of 500 nm or less between adjacent dispersed particles of conductive additive.
